graphics/GraphViz2-2.37 (Score: 9.2878623E-4)
Wrapper for AT&T Graphviz
This module provides a Perl interface to the amazing Graphviz, an open source graph visualization tool from AT&T. It is called GraphViz2 so that pre-existing code using (the Perl module) GraphViz continues to work. To avoid confusion, when I use GraphViz2 (note the capital V), I'm referring to this Perl module, and when I use Graphviz (lower-case v) I'm referring to the underlying tool (which is in fact a set of programs). This version of GraphViz2 targets Graphviz 2.23.6+. GraphViz2 1.x is a complete re-write, by Ron Savage, of GraphViz 2.x, which was written by Leon Brocard. The point of the re-write is to provide access to all the latest options available to users of Graphviz. GraphViz2 1.x is not backwards compatible with GraphViz 2.x, despite the considerable similarity. It was not possible to maintain compatibility while extending support to all the latest features of Graphviz. To ensure GraphViz2 is a light-weight module, Hash::FieldHash has been used to provide getters and setters, rather than Moose.

graphics/Graphics-ColorNames-2.11 (Score: 9.2878623E-4)
Perl class that defines RGB values for common color names
This module provides an interface to retrieve the RGB values for common color names. This prevents authors from having to redefine these colors in their perl script, and also makes an easy interface to let a user pick their own color.

graphics/Graphics-Primitive-0.67 (Score: 9.2878623E-4)
Device and library agnostic graphic primitives
Graphics::Primitive is library agnostic system for drawing things. The idea is to allow you to create and manipulate graphical components and then pass them off to a Driver for actual drawing.

graphics/Image-Compare-1.0 (Score: 9.2878623E-4)
Compare two images in a variety of ways
This library implements a system by which 2 image files can be compared, using a variety of comparison methods. In general, those methods operate on the images on a pixel-by-pixel basis and reporting statistics or data based on color value comparisons.
